Change management software describes tools and apps that companies utilize during an organizational change in making the process seamless and smooth for customers, managers, and employees. Like there are different change management models and types of organizational change, there are also various options of change management software.

Choosing the app software depends on the change type and wherein the business the change management cycle affects. For instance, if a company splits some larger departments into several smaller ones, it may require software to survey and provide feedback about its impact. It may collect feedback from employees and customers on how to help the new departments run in a smooth way.

In any case, different companies have different change management expectations. Thus, every company should understand its position and budget well to choose the best management tools. No doubt that, change is inevitable.

Nevertheless, you must understand that every change initiative within a company faces some resistance from some customers or workers. Some reasons for the opposition may include unrealistic timelines, fear of failure, mistrust, and poor communication. Yet, using strategic change management software can help to provide reassurance among resistant parties.

1. Whatfix

This software describes an interactive digital change adoption tool for filling a considerable gap in change management through offering ongoing training and employee onboarding support. It is an excellent option for interactive workflows to speed up switching to new software options.

The good thing is that it walks users through the crucial steps in adopting new tech through personalized training and onboarding programs. It provides a contextual training process that enables users to adopt the new workflow. Hence, it can result in improved productivity regardless of the shift to a new model.

Whatfix helps the workers to get back on track and ensures minimal downtime. It is best to mention that the software also comes with a remarkable integration with SCORM-compliant help desks and LMSs (Learning Management Systems).

Therefore, it can auto-generate its walk-throughs in several formats, including screenshots, slideshows, PDFs, and videos. It is possible to embed these formats in helps desks and LMS, which lowers the effort and time necessary to create content.

Above all, it provides built analytics to track users’ progress. Thus, it helps them to measure guided walkthroughs usage across various touch points on the app.

9. Howspace

Howspace is an AI-powered tool that promotes collaboration in the change process. It comes with features suitable for both organizational transformations and learning management. It features workspaces similar to social media sites to turn all participants into change leaders.

The tool documents every conversation and concern. It is ideal for empowering workers while they learn new programs and processes. The tool is unlike other options that dump training materials into workers’ PCs. Instead, it provides a social and learning platform.

Hence, participants can access coaching, share feedback and chat about the assignment on one page. What makes this tool a better option is that it uses AI clustering. Thus, it can analyze all discussions and pick frequent concerns & topics. It allows to set up behavior-triggered notifications to monitor progress.

12. Gensuite

This software seeks to simplify the MOC (Management of Change) process by setting up a standardized method for evaluating and identifying the need for changes and the implementation and communication of change. It is a self-configurable site that can track and document considerable risks from personnel, equipment, and operations transformations.

Also, the tool comes with optional integrations such as pre-startup safety reviews and OSHA process safety management. These integrations allow for management compliance during the transition process.

1. What is the Meaning of Change Management Process?

It describes the systematic strategy to adopt to transformation or transition in techs, processes and goals. The main objective of a change management process is to implement approaches for helping involved parties adapt, controlling change, and effecting change.
